Site logo

9 Of Ontarios Best Swimming Holes

Share this article:

As the summer heat soars, immerse yourself in the ethereal waters of Ontario’s hidden aquatic gems to experience an unprecedented coolness. Ontario shelters a plethora of these concealed treasures, where unspoiled waters and picturesque landscapes converge to fashion idyllic havens for relaxation and rejuvenation. In this captivating blog post, we will plunge into the enchanting realm of Ontario’s most exceptional swimming spots, highlighting their distinctive attributes, accessibility, and the natural marvels that set them apart.

1. Eugenia Falls Gorge – Grey County:

Nestled adjacent to the Eugenia Falls Conservation Area, this swimming oasis proffers an abode of serenity. The crystalline waters are ensconced by luxuriant foliage and limestone precipices, bestowing a tranquil backdrop for an invigorating plunge. Prior to your refreshing dip, explore the nearby hiking trails to complete your nature-infused day.

2. Elora Quarry – Wellington County:

Elora Quarry, an awe-inspiring former limestone quarry metamorphosed into a swimming sanctuary, showcases mesmerizing emerald-green waters. Encircled by sheer cliffs and verdant vegetation, this natural wonder presents an extraordinary swimming encounter in a setting that epitomizes perfection.

3. Hilton Falls Conservation Area – Halton Region:

Nestled within the Hilton Falls Conservation Area, this swimming haven harmoniously blends adventure with relaxation. After traversing the park’s hiking trails, embrace the inviting waters of the Hilton Falls Reservoir to cool down. The serene ambiance and scenic surroundings make it an ideal destination for families and solo adventurers alike.

4. Crawford Lake – Halton Region:

Crawford Lake’s swimming treasure lies concealed within a conservation area that boasts a beautiful lake, where its water layers remain unblended. This phenomenon grants remarkably clear waters, perfect for swimming and wading. Following your revitalizing dip, embark on an exploration of the Indigenous village and hiking trails that encompass the lake.

5. Little Cove – Georgian Bay Islands National Park:

Accessible solely by boat, Little Cove unveils a secluded paradise nestled within the Georgian Bay Islands National Park. The shallow and tepid waters of this sandy cove foster an inviting sanctuary for families to relish. The absence of cars and bustling streets further enhances the innate charm of this aquatic haven.

6. Forks of the Credit Provincial Park – Caledon:

The pristine waters of the Credit River meander through the Forks of the Credit Provincial Park, offering an array of swimming spots along its course. Immerse yourself in the refreshing waters, settle by the riverbanks, or indulge in a leisurely picnic while reviling in the tranquil beauty of the surroundings.

7. Elora Gorge – Wellington County:

Elora Gorge showcases a striking amalgamation of limestone cliffs and the tumultuous currents of the Grand River. While not suitable for conventional swimming, visitors can delight in tubing and kayaking through the rapids of the gorge for an exhilarating aquatic adventure.

8. Bell’s Lake – Algonquin Provincial Park:

Nestled within the renowned Algonquin Provincial Park, Bell’s Lake grants an unblemished swimming experience amidst the park’s untamed wilderness. The serene lake, enveloped by dense forests and opulent landscapes, provides a picturesque backdrop for a revitalizing plunge.

9. Indian Falls – Owen Sound:

Indian Falls, an undiscovered treasure near Owen Sound, unveils a breathtaking cascade of water that plunges into a natural swimming pool. Revel in a swim within the invigorating waters, followed by a hike along the scenic trails that meander through the area.


Ontario’s finest swimming holes transcend mere cool-off spots; they are sanctuaries of untamed beauty and serenity. Whether you seek to bask in the majesty of limestone cliffs, immerse yourself in emerald-green waters, or savor the solitude of a secluded cove, Ontario’s swimming havens offer something for every nature enthusiast. Equip yourself with a swimsuit, unleash your spirit of adventure, and embark on a journey to these hidden paradises where nature’s gentle embrace awaits.